So I have a Gottlieb Polo, got all 4 players to work, resets, can play all 4 players to 5 ball/game over. Everything scores on PF. Vari-Target will score and move backwards. But the Vari target will not reset...unless I manually trigger the Z relay which controls reset. I checked all the motor switches and they have connection, no loose wires to the Z relay. Set on reset vari on each ball. The coil tests 33 ohms which is in range with another coil of the same type. I believe 24v is flowing to the coil. Gotta be a bad coil right? Anything I might have missed?

The resistance on the coil sounds good. Did you try to energize the coil with a jumper?

I think a bad coil is pretty far down on the list of likely problems, although a light bulb tester would help to prove or disprove that theory. I think the problem is more likely to be in the switches that fire the Z relay, (like on the O (Outhole?) relay or on the Score Motor at position 4C) or in the connections between those switches and the Z relay.

I got home and started thinking about the Z relay connection to the motor. That took me to the jones plugs for the playfield. Cleaned the ones connected to Z coil and reseated. BAM...it fixed it.
